Since 1947 Andrée Jardin has created "de vrais balais qui durent" (translation "real brushes that last"). Andrée Jardin is reviving the craft of what were once called "Paris articles": hairbrushes, clothes brushes, house brushes, brooms.... Promising simplicity, quality and durability, Andrée Jardin designs and manufactures essentials for the home that are equal parts useful, well-made and beautiful.
- Andrée Jardin designs natural, long-lasting household accessories and carries on the century-old traditions of the brush industry. In addition to making household cleaning tools more beautiful and sophisticated, Andrée Jardin hopes to help promote French craftsmanship.
- Brosserie Julio (manufacturer of the Andrée Jardin brand) carries the label EPV (Entreprise du Patrimoine Vivant). This is a French government award, given to companies demonstrating excellent craftsmanship and industrial know-how.
- The handcrafted wood, both beech and heat-treated ash, are locally sourced from sustainably managed forests.
- The bristles are made of natural materials—animal hair or plant fibers.
- Andrée Jardin's production methods, in small batches, remain artisanal even today. The company is convinced this is the best way to fight against low quality disposable products and systems.

Fer à Cheval | Sliced Marseille Soap
Regular price $13.99This is a traditional soap made by the oldest Marseille soap maker in Marseille, France - Savonnerie Fer a Cheval. This is the ultimate versatile soap. See Description for all its uses.
- This soap is exclusively plant-based. It does not contain any preservatives, dyes, additives, or animal fat.
- No palm oil.
- Biodegradable and environmentally friendly.
- It represents an ecological alternative to chemicals found in most skincare and housekeeping products.
Authentic Marseille soap crafted in cauldrons from olive oil following ancestral know-how passed down to each new generation of master soap-makers. It’s an extra pure and hypoallergenic soap, free of fragrances, dyes, and preservatives. It’s recommended for limiting the risk of allergies.
100% natural origin of total. COSMOS NATURAL certified by Ecocert Greenlife according to COSMOS standard.
Wipe dry stains on clothing with damp soap before loading into the washing machine or washing by hand. Against stubborn dirt – After applying soap, leave items to sit for a few hours before washing. Dish Washing There is very little foam in soaps that do not contain surfactants. However, it is equally effective against stubborn dirt and greasy food residues. Iron Regularly clean the ironing surface of your iron: slightly heat it up and rub it with a piece of dry soap, then clean it with a dry soft cloth or tissue. Mattress To keep the mattress fresh and clean, apply a soap and water solution to the surface of the mattress with a washcloth. Then, wash off the lather in clean water. Let it air dry all day long. Leather Furniture Soak gauze in soapy water, squeeze well, gently wipe the leather surface and dry with a clean cloth. This cleaning will give the furniture a shine, elasticity and durability.
